Difficulty scaling of game AI

被引:0
作者
Spronck, P [1 ]
Sprinkhuizen-Kuyper, I [1 ]
Postma, E [1 ]
机构
[1] Univ Maastricht, IKAT, NL-6200 MD Maastricht, Netherlands
来源
GAME-ON 2004: 5th International Conference on Intelligent Games and Simulation | 2004年
关键词
gaming; game AI; difficulty scaling; artificial intelligence; machine learning; unsupervised online learning;
D O I
暂无
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Difficulty scaling is the automatic adaptation of a game, to adapt the challenge a game poses to a human player. In general, a game of which the challenge level matches the skill of the human player (i.e., an "even game") is experienced as more entertaining than a game that is either too easy or too hard. In practice, when difficulty scaling is implemented in a game, it only adapts a few parameters. Even state-of-the-art games do not apply it to game AI, i.e., to the behaviour of computer-controlled opponents in a game. In prior work, we designed a novel online-learning technique called "dynamic scripting", that is able to automatically optimise game Al during game-play. In the present paper, we research to what extent dynamic scripting can be used to adapt game Al in order to elicit an even game. We investigate three difficulty-scaling enhancements to the dynamic scripting technique, namely (1) high-fitness penalising, (2) weight clipping, and (3) top culling. Experimental results indicate that top culling is particularly successful in creating an even game. We conclude that dynamic scripting, using top culling, can enhance the entertainment value of games by scaling the difficulty level of the game Al to the playing skill of the human player.
引用
收藏
页码:33 / 37
页数:5
相关论文
共 50 条
  • [21] The Application of AI in the Game Engine of Virtools
    Jiang, Xianmei
    Hu, Xiaoqiang
    He, Ling
    PROCEEDING OF THE 10TH INTERNATIONAL CONFERENCE ON INTELLIGENT TECHNOLOGIES, 2009, : 19 - 21
  • [22] Efficient Imitation Learning for Game AI
    Huang, Chao
    Zhang, Like
    Jing, Yanqing
    Zhou, Dajun
    2020 IEEE CONFERENCE ON GAMES (IEEE COG 2020), 2020, : 128 - 135
  • [23] AI in architecture and engineering from misconceptions to game-changing prospects
    Michal Sourek
    Architectural Intelligence, 3 (1):
  • [24] Dynamic Difficulty Adjustment by Performance and Player Profile in Platform Game
    Rosa, Marcos P. C.
    Castanho, Carla D.
    P e Silva, Tiago B.
    Sarmet, Mauricio M.
    Jacobi, Ricardo P.
    ENTERTAINMENT COMPUTING, ICEC 2023, 2023, 14455 : 3 - 16
  • [25] AN EVALUATION OF DIFFICULTY HEURISTICS IN GAME DESIGN USING A SIMULATED PLAYER
    Costello, Fergal
    O'Riordan, Colm
    11TH INTERNATIONAL CONFERENCE ON INTELLIGENT GAMES AND SIMULATION, GAME-ON 2010, 2010, : 5 - 9
  • [26] Scaling up analogical innovation with crowds and AI
    Kittur, Aniket
    Yu, Lixiu
    Hope, Tom
    Chan, Joel
    Lifshitz-Assaf, Hila
    Gilon, Karni
    Ng, Felicia
    Kraut, Robert E.
    Shahaf, Dafna
    PROCEEDINGS OF THE NATIONAL ACADEMY OF SCIENCES OF THE UNITED STATES OF AMERICA, 2019, 116 (06) : 1870 - 1877
  • [27] Dynamic Difficulty Adjustment in a Whac-A-Mole like Game
    Garcia, Bruno E. R.
    Crocomo, Marcio K.
    Andrade, Kleber O.
    2018 17TH BRAZILIAN SYMPOSIUM ON COMPUTER GAMES AND DIGITAL ENTERTAINMENT (SBGAMES 2018), 2018, : 88 - 96
  • [28] The Road to AI Literacy Education: From Pedagogical Needs to Tangible Game Design
    Zammit, Marvin
    Voulgari, Iro
    Liapis, Antonios
    Yannakakis, Georgios
    PROCEEDINGS OF THE 15TH EUROPEAN CONFERENCE ON GAME BASED LEARNING (ECGBL 2021), 2021, : 765 - 773
  • [29] Techniques and Paradigms in Modern Game AI Systems
    Lu, Yunlong
    Li, Wenxin
    ALGORITHMS, 2022, 15 (08)
  • [30] Solving the Classic Snake Game Using AI
    Sharma, Shubham
    Mishra, Saurabh
    Deodhar, Nachiket
    Katageri, Akshay
    Sagar, Parth
    2019 IEEE PUNE SECTION INTERNATIONAL CONFERENCE (PUNECON), 2019,